ORLANDO, Fla. – The George Mason University women's tennis team completed its season at the 2022 Atlantic 10 Tennis Championships today with a 4-1 setback to Saint Louis at the USTA National Campus in Orlando, Fla.
Saint Louis won three singles matches and the doubles point to defeat Mason and move on to play #3 Fordham tomorrow.
The doubles point was earned by Saint Louis in tightly-contested matches. After the Billikens took the top doubles match, Mason's No 3 duo of
Savanna Crowell and
Brianna Gibbs defeated the Billikens team of Lucija Faj and Norhan Hesham, 7-5. All eyes went to court #2 for the determining match for the point. The Billikens prevailed against Mason's
Paige La and
Hannah Yang, 7-5.
Crowell earned her 34
th win of the season after taking the No. 3 doubles match.
Paige La earned Mason's singles point with a victory at No. 1 singles, her 17
th singles win (17-15) this season. The junior easily won the first set, 6-2, but Saint Louis' Norhan Hesham battled hard in the second before La prevailed 6-4.
The Billikens Lucija Faj earned the first singles point in the No. 4 match, 6-3, 6-2 against the Patriots
Ashley Fitz-Patrick. After the two battled in the first five games in the second set, Faj ran off four straight games to take the match.
St. Louis' Elizabeth Mintusova earned a 6-3, 6-0, decision in the No. 2 singles match against
Grace Hashiguchi.
Mariona Perez defeated
Hannah Yang at No. 3 singles, 6-3, 6-2, to clinch the match point for the Billikens.
Two close matches went unfinished after the fourth Saint Louis point was earned.
The Patriots
Savanna Crowell was leading Mya Spencer, 7-6, 3-0.
Jackie Nannery went toe-to-toe with SLU's Jessica Stefan at the No. 5 position, but the match was unfinished as Stefan held a 6-4, 5-4 edge.
Mason finished the season with a 13-8 record, the program's best since 2018-19.
